Ce este memoria cache și cum funcționează

Memoria cache este un concept important în lumea tehnologiei, fiind adesea menționată în contextul calculatoarelor, telefoanelor mobile și a altor dispozitive electronice. În acest articol, vom explora ce este memoria cache, cum funcționează și care sunt beneficiile sale în ceea ce privește performanța dispozitivelor noastre.

Ce Este Memoria Cache?

Memoria cache reprezintă o zonă de stocare temporară de date care servește la accelerarea accesului la informații pentru un sistem de calcul sau un dispozitiv electronic. Această memorie este proiectată pentru a stoca datele pe care dispozitivul le utilizează frecvent sau are tendința de a le accesa în mod repetat. Ideea principală din spatele memoriei cache este de a reduce timpul de acces la date și de a îmbunătăți performanța generală a sistemului.

Cum Funcționează Memoria Cache?

Pentru a înțelege cum funcționează memoria cache, putem face o analogie cu biblioteca unei școli. Imaginează-ți că biblioteca școlii este într-un alt oraș și că ai nevoie de cărți pentru a studia acasă în fiecare zi. Ar fi neeficient să mergi în orașul respectiv în fiecare zi pentru a-ți lua cărțile. În schimb, ai putea să îți iei cărțile acasă și să le depozitezi într-un loc convenabil pentru tine, cum ar fi biroul tău sau biblioteca locală.

Memoria cache funcționează într-un mod similar. Ea stochează temporar datele cu care un dispozitiv interacționează frecvent, astfel încât să poată accesa rapid aceste date în loc să le recupereze din surse mai îndepărtate, cum ar fi memoria principală sau stocarea pe disc. Acest lucru duce la o îmbunătățire semnificativă a timpului de răspuns al dispozitivului tău.

Tipuri de memorie cache

Există mai multe niveluri de memorie cache într-un sistem de calcul, fiecare cu propriile caracteristici:

  • Cache L1 (Nivelul 1): Acesta este cel mai rapid tip de memorie cache și se găsește direct pe procesor. Este folosit pentru a stoca date și instrucțiuni esențiale pentru funcționarea CPU-ului.
  • Cache L2 (Nivelul 2): Cache-ul L2 este mai mare decât L1 și este folosit pentru a stoca date suplimentare de care CPU-ul are nevoie.
  • Cache L3 (Nivelul 3): Acesta este un nivel de cache comun pentru mai multe nuclee de procesor și poate fi partajat între ele.

Beneficiile memoriei cache

Memoria cache oferă numeroase beneficii, printre care se numără:

  • O îmbunătățire semnificativă a timpului de răspuns al dispozitivelor, ceea ce duce la o experiență mai rapidă pentru utilizatori.
  • O reducere a încărcării sistemului de stocare principal, ceea ce poate prelungi viața dispozitivului.
  • O economie de energie, deoarece accesarea datelor din memorie cache necesită mai puțină putere decât de la alte surse de stocare.

1. Cum știu dacă dispozitivul meu are memorie cache?

Majoritatea dispozitivelor electronice moderne, cum ar fi calculatoarele și telefoanele mobile, au memorie cache. Puteți verifica specificațiile dispozitivului sau puteți căuta informații în setările acestuia pentru a afla detalii despre memoria cache.

2. Ce se întâmplă dacă memoria cache este plină?

Când memoria cache este plină, datele mai vechi sau mai puțin folosite pot fi înlocuite cu date noi care necesită stocare în cache. Acest lucru se face în mod automat pentru a face loc pentru datele mai recent utilizate.

3. Cum pot să optimizez performanța memoriei cache?

Pentru a optimiza performanța memoriei cache, puteți utiliza software sau setări de sistem care vă permit să ajustați modul în care dispozitivul gestionează memoria cache. De asemenea, asigurați-vă că actualizați regulat software-ul dispozitivului pentru a beneficia de îmbunătățiri ale performanței.

În concluzie, memoria cache reprezintă un element esențial în optimizarea performanței dispozitivelor noastre electronice moderne. Ea ajută la accelerarea accesului la date și la creșterea eficienței sistemului. Înțelegerea funcționării acestui concept poate contribui la o experiență mai fluidă și mai rapidă în utilizarea dispozitivelor noastre.

Vezi și:

Photo of author

Dorin

Lasă un comentariu